Getting around

Translink

If you're using public transportation, save money by grouping destinations to the same "zone" into one trip. More information can be found on the Translink pricing and fare zones website.

Tipping

Tipping is expected at sit-down restaurants (where a server takes your order and brings you the food), but don't feel pressured to tip the preset % on the machine! 15% is a good baseline for decent service (sometimes the preset starts at 18%). All servers are paid at least minimum wage, but tips help.
